Identify Different Hibiscus Varieties
Discover the diverse range of hibiscus varieties available near you:
- Rose of Sharon (Hibiscus syriacus): Hardy shrubs with large, saucer-shaped flowers in various colors, including white, pink, purple, and blue.
- Hardy Hibiscus (Hibiscus moscheutos): Native wildflowers with large, trumpet-shaped flowers in shades of pink, red, or white.
- Tropical Hibiscus (Hibiscus rosa-sinensis): Evergreen shrubs with glossy leaves and showy, double-petaled flowers in a wide range of colors.
Planting and Care Tips, Hibiscus bush near me
Ensure the success of your hibiscus bushes with these planting and care tips:
- Sunlight:Plant hibiscus in full sun to partial shade, with at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day.
- Soil:Prepare well-drained soil rich in organic matter. Amend heavy soils with compost or peat moss.
- Spacing:Plant hibiscus bushes 3-5 feet apart to allow for adequate air circulation.
- Watering:Water deeply and regularly, especially during hot and dry weather.
Landscape Uses and Design Ideas
Incorporate the beauty of hibiscus bushes into your landscape designs:
- Hedges and Borders:Create a stunning privacy screen or border with tall hibiscus varieties like Rose of Sharon.
- Focal Points:Plant eye-catching tropical hibiscus as a focal point in gardens or patios.
- Mixed Borders:Combine hibiscus with other flowering shrubs and perennials for a vibrant and colorful display.
